What's The Definition Of Bucktooth?
[n] a large projecting front tooth
[adj] having protruding upper front teeth Synonyms | Synonyms for Bucktooth: buck-toothed | toothed Related Terms | Find terms related to Bucktooth: See Also | anterior | front tooth Bucktooth In Webster's Dictionary \Buck"tooth`\, n.
Any tooth that juts out.
When he laughed, two white buckteeth protruded.
--Thackeray.
